‘Pravo Ljudski Putuje…’ in Bratunac and Srebrenica

Published April 18, 2014
Share
SHARE

pravo_ljudski_putujePravo Ljudski, through partnership with National Foundation for Democracy from Washington and with the support of National Library of Cultural Center Bratunac and Srebrenica Youth Council, the initiative “Pravo Ljudski putuje…” on 19 April 2014 opens the program with a youth workshop in Bratunac.

Film projections will be held in the later hours at the Srebrenica Youth Center, where all those interested can watch three films and participate in a discussion after the projections.

“The workshop for youth from 14 to 18 years old that through film examines the differences and identity concept will open the program in Bratunac and Srebrenica by combing an educational and artistic segment of the operation of Pravo Ljduski Association”, stated Monja Šuta-Hibert, the Executive Director of Pravo Ljudski Association, calling on young people to attend the activity on Saturday, 19 April.

The program “Pravo Ljudski putuje…”beside Srebrenica and Bratunac this year will visit Livno and Sanski Most, where will offer program contents aiming at the general public and youth, but also activities that will include formal and informal educators. The goal of this initiative is to decentralize festivals and cultural events and a long term commitment to promote art forms in cities around B&H.

The admission to all the program activities and projections is free.
